Thermoplastic Edgeband Market Report Overview

The global thermoplastic edgeband market size was USD 4216.8 million in 2022 and is expected to reach USD 11117.68 million in 2031, exhibiting a CAGR of 11.4% during the forecast period.

The thermoplastic edgeband market refers to the industry that produces and supplies thermoplastic edgebands, which are materials used in the furniture and woodworking industry for finishing the edges of various surfaces.

Thermoplastic edgebands are thin strips made from thermoplastic materials such as PVC (polyvinyl chloride), ABS (acrylonitrile butadiene styrene), PP (polypropylene), and PMMA (polymethyl methacrylate). These edgebands are applied to the exposed edges of furniture, countertops, cabinets, and other woodworking products to provide a decorative and protective finish.

The thermoplastic edgeband market has experienced significant growth in recent years, driven by factors such as the increasing demand for aesthetically appealing furniture, rising construction activities, and the growing trend of modular furniture. The use of thermoplastic edgebands offers several advantages, including durability, resistance to moisture and chemicals, ease of application, and a wide range of design options.

LATEST TRENDS

Sustainability and Eco-Friendly Solutions to Augment the Market Growth

Manufacturers are focusing on providing a wide range of customization options in terms of colors, patterns, textures, and finishes. This allows customers to choose edgebands that match their specific design requirements and enhance the overall appearance of the finished product. There is a rising emphasis on environmentally friendly edge banding solutions. Manufacturers are developing edgebands using recycled materials and exploring alternatives to PVC-based products. Bio-based thermoplastic edgebands are gaining popularity as they offer a sustainable option without compromising on performance. Thermoplastic edgebands are being engineered to offer enhanced performance and durability. They are designed to withstand various factors such as moisture, heat, impact, and abrasion, ensuring long-lasting edge protection for furniture and other applications.

RESTRAINING FACTORS

Competition from Other Edgeband Materials to Slow the Market Growth

Thermoplastic edgebands, particularly those made from PVC, have faced increasing scrutiny due to their potential environmental impact. PVC contains chlorine, and its manufacturing process can release harmful byproducts, such as dioxins and phthalates. Growing awareness and regulations related to sustainability and environmental protection may create challenges for the market, as customers and stakeholders demand more eco-friendly alternatives. Thermoplastic edgebands face competition from other materials used for edge banding, such as wood veneer, melamine, and metal. These materials offer different aesthetic options and may be preferred by customers seeking a more natural or premium look. The availability of a wide range of alternative materials can limit the demand for thermoplastic edgebands in certain market segments.
